Output 0359703b2c5e3d17bf97fb34b7b0b9bbe3cff25e911bfa800db233601a6eb838:48

value
10379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ca5483872a7cb647a723b9834c287f84b68b7d96 OP_EQUAL
address
3L8qfQxpn6VWgLDqbSYTFnKkPEFp7Z3A8K
transaction
0359703b2c5e3d17bf97fb34b7b0b9bbe3cff25e911bfa800db233601a6eb838
spent
true